Public Address to the Board: This is the time when the Public may address the Board on any item listed on the meeting agenda or on any issue or matter of the Town. If you intend on addressing the Board at this time we ask that you do the following: * Please identify yourself by name, address or the company/institution you represent. * The Public Address to the Board segment will last no longer than 30 minutes. * Please make your comments concise and try not to repeat statements made by others. * Please address your comments to the Board Chair. * Discussion or debate on any issue may not take place at this time. * Questions on procedural matters may be answered by the Chair or their designee. * Please be cordial and respectful of others. * If anyone wishes to be recognized when an agenda item is discussed by the Board, please make the request at this time. This request may be granted by the Board Chair. Address comments to the Board Chair and be concise. 6. Release of Right of First Refusal – 805 Grange Hall Rd. 7. Announcements: • The Town Clerk would like to remind Dalton Residents that Dog Licenses were due on Jan 1, 2020. Information offering the option of licensing by mail was included on the Annual Census Form. Send the proper fees, proof of Spaying or neutering, and rabies documentation. These documents and fees can also be placed in the Drop Box on South Carson Avenue. A $10 late fee is being charged as of February 1, 2020, so owners of unlicensed dogs after that date, must remember to add an additional $10 to the licensing check. A $50 failure to license fine will also be imposed as of April 1, 2020 to those owners whose dogs remain unlicensed.
